Daddy Issues is the first full length album from San Francisco comedian Matt Gubser, following up his 2013 EP “Hilarious Things.” Matt performs across the country and internationally, touching on topics ranging from fatherhood, dating, sex, politics, & religion, intermingling personal anecdotes and biting social commentary, all couched in a comfortable, relaxed delivery.

Trevor Hill: Trevor Hill is a stand-up comedian and writer who sleeps in San Francisco and is awake in a variety of locations. He is co-creator and host of the critically acclaimed, topic-based comedy show Hand to Mouth. He has performed in clubs throughout the United States and England. Trevor has appeared on KOFY TV and has been featured in the San Francisco Chronicle, SF Weekly and Washington Post. Trevor's humor oscillates between deeply personal material about homeless family members and adolescent trauma to absurd vignettes about Bolivian Phil Collins fans and bayou-dwelling pornographers. He has been described as inventive, candid and engrossing
